
使用头文件守卫是良好编程习惯的重要部分,能有效避免因重复包含引发的编译错误。 std::vector通常是最好的选择,因为它安全、方便、灵活。 可以尝试在cmd/compile/internal/gc目录下搜索相关的关键字或内部操作码。 http.Dir(directory) 将目录路径转换为 ht...

// 假设原意是在最后一个 } 之后有一个双引号,这里已补全。 遍历反序列化后的Go数据结构,将每个字段转换为字符串,并写入CSV文件。 错误处理: 代码包含 try...except...finally 块,用于捕获异常并确保浏览器窗口在程序结束时被关闭。 程序退出时,不会等待任何由go关键字创建...

在大多数情况下,如果需要解析路径或查询参数,通常会使用 req.URL 字段(类型为 *url.URL),它提供了更结构化的 URL 信息。 将其设置为 true 以启用税费,设置为 false 以禁用税费。 选择哪种方式取决于你的编译器支持的C++标准以及具体需求。 PHP单元测试是确保代码质量的...

4. 实际应用场景 调用第三方API(如天气、地图、支付接口)返回的JSON数据 接收前端通过AJAX发送的JSON请求体(如 file_get_contents('php://input')) 读取本地存储的JSON配置文件 读取JSON文件示例: $ jsonString = file_get_...

为了提高表格的可读性,我们经常让表格的行交替显示不同的背景颜色(比如一行浅灰,一行白色)。 GET_MERCHANT_LISTINGS_ALL_DATA (商家所有商品列表数据) LuckyCola工具库 LuckyCola工具库是您工作学习的智能助手,提供一系列AI驱动的工具,旨在为您的生活带来便...

你可以通过切片(slice)、索引(index)或结合循环与条件判断来实现。 针对“如果字符串不以'BP'开头,则插入'BP '”的需求,一个巧妙的正则表达式是r'^([^B][^P])'配合替换字符串r'BP \1'。 Cron任务的输出通常会被发送到运行该Cron的用户邮箱,或者重定向到指定日志...

基本上就这些。 小技巧:遍历所有参数 可以简单循环打印所有输入参数: for (int i = 0; i std::cout } 这在调试或日志记录时非常有用,能清楚看到用户输入了什么。 中间件顺序:确保 auth 中间件在其他需要用户身份信息的中间件之前运行。 from rest_fram...

迭代器的核心特点是“一次性消费”:一旦迭代器被遍历完,它就耗尽了,无法再次生成元素。 在Python中,使用OpenCV处理图像时,默认的色彩通道顺序通常是BGR(蓝、绿、红)。 不过在大多数应用中,两者性能差距并不明显,选择应优先考虑代码可读性和类型安全。 考虑以下示例,它展示了发送方在数据发送后...

关键点:正确配置命令类型、参数匹配、异步等待及连接管理。 例如,将uint32直接赋值给uint8类型的变量是不允许的,因为这可能导致数据丢失(截断)。 while ( $parent->have_posts() ) :: 循环遍历查询结果中的每一篇文章。 建议: 使用sync.Pool缓存读...

这种方式是管理项目级工具配置的最佳实践,因为它能确保所有开发者和 CI/CD 环境使用相同的规则。 在头文件中兼容C和C++ 当你写一个既可能被C++包含,也可能被C包含的头文件(比如某个C库的头文件)时,常用如下结构: #ifdef __cplusplus extern "C" { #endif ...